Here is the recipe for the yogurt dip that we used with the Veggie Fries and Veggie Rings.
2 cups Greek yogurt
3 garlic cloves crushed.
2 medium cucumbers, peeled, grated, and squeezed dry with paper towels.
2 Tbsp chopped fresh dill
1 tsp dried cilantro
2 Tbsp olive oil
1/2 tsp salt
Juice of 1 lemon
Combine all ingredients in a bowl and then refrigerate for a couple hours to let the flavor set in. Serve with a side of pickles and of course your Green Giant Veggie Fries and Veggie Rings. (linked) You can grab them from the frozen aisle at local retailers like Walmart!
